Dear KingOfOpenGD77 ;)

there seems to be a bug in the CPS:
  • set a frequency for e.g. VFO-A
  • close the config window (or save config before closing, doesn't matter)
  • reopen VFO-A config window - will display some housenumbers in the RX/TX-frequency-Textfield
same issue for VFO-B settings.

if you set frequency on the radioddity and read settings via CPS, CPS will display the VFO-settings as configured in the tranceiver. But if you once close the config-window - same issue - housenumbers in the RX/TX-frequency-textfield.
